Videographer / Editor — Content & Podcast Production

Anomaly Marketing Co. | DFW, Texas | On-site | Full-time

About Us:
Anomaly Marketing Co. is a marketing agency built by tradesmen for tradesmen. We specialize in helping blue‑collar businesses grow through branding, websites, ads, and content. We also built and sold our own pool service company to prove our methods work. Now we're launching a personal brand and podcast around blue‑collar entrepreneurship and fitness, backed by an existing audience of 500K+ followers.

About the Role:
We're looking for a full‑time Videographer / Editor to shoot, edit, and help creatively produce content across a personal brand and a new podcast. This role has two phases.

Phase 1 — Immediate (first 10–12 weeks):

Shoot on‑location client project showcase videos on real job sites — once per week

Film talking‑head content on location — direct to camera, bold text overlays, tight jump cuts

Film fitness content at the gym — once per week

Edit and deliver all short‑form content for Instagram Reels, TikTok, and YouTube Shorts

Color grading, animated captions, and text overlays on all deliverables

Contribute to content ideation and creative direction

Phase 2 — Studio Launch (after ~10–12 weeks):

Produce and film 3 podcast episodes per week in our DFW studio (multi‑cam setup)

Edit and clip 12+ short‑form podcast clips per week

Continue all Phase 1 content responsibilities alongside podcast production

Weekly Deliverables (once fully ramped):

12+ podcast clips edited and delivered

1 fitness content piece (shoot + edit)

Talking‑head videos as needed

This is the initial game plan. Posting cadence, content types, and topics will evolve as we learn what resonates. You should be comfortable adapting and growing with the brand.

What We’re Looking For:

You can shoot and edit — not just one

Your edits are tight with no dead air — every cut has a reason

You understand pacing and have studied creators like Alex Hormozi, School of Hard Knocks, Patrick Bet‑David, and Sam Snowden

You can color grade — your footage doesn't look flat

You have experience with or willingness to learn multi‑cam podcast production

You're hungry and want to build something, not just collect a paycheck

You're based in DFW or willing to be on‑site for shoot days

This Role is NOT:

A social media manager position — you're not writing captions and scheduling posts

A remote role — you need to be on location with a camera

A slow‑paced corporate gig — we move fast and ship content weekly

Compensation:
$4,000–$4,500/month to start. Room to grow as the brand grows.

Equipment:
If you have your own kit, great. If not, we'll figure it out together.
